> > > >   I am trying to mount a disk using OpenLMI through WBEM(using YAWN CIM
> > > > Browser). I am calling the method *"LMI_MountConfigurationService ::
> > > > CreateMount()". *It mounts the file system successfully, but it doesn't
> > > > put an entry into /etc/fstab to make it persistent. I tried with
> > > > parameter "Mode=1" as well as "Mode=2". But no help. Is creating the
> > > > entry in /etc/fstab is supported? if yes please point me to some doc links. 
> > > > 
> > > > I am following the doc at http://www.openlmi.org/agent_storage_mount-model 
> > > Hello Ramesh,
> > > 
> > > as the page says, it's just draft of our mounting design. What was
> > > actually implemented is documented at
> > > http://www.openlmi.org/sites/default/files/doc/admin/openlmi-storage/latest/usage-mounting.html
> > > and fstab editing is currently not implemented. It will be addressed in
> > > a future release, however it will take some time to implement it -
> > > blivet library we use for storage management does not support it.
